A partnership between the Wabasso High School and Kibble Equipment has received a $10,239 LYFT Pathways Innovation award to develop and implement a Diesel Mechanics class for their seniors. Seniors attending Wabasso High School that are interested in diesel mechanics as a career pathway will have the opportunity to be exposed to the occupation and career on-site at Kibble Equipment in Wabasso, MN.
Through this innovative program, students learn hands-on in the shop during the school day alongside experienced Kibble Equipment diesel mechanics and leadership staff. The curriculum focuses on shop safety, machine repair, and diesel mechanics fundamentals, giving students a strong foundation in the industry while building practical skills and career readiness.
Kibble Equipment has committed to sponsoring students who successfully complete the course to earn the credentials needed to work as a diesel mechanic. This direct connection between classroom learning and career opportunities creates a clear and supported pathway into the workforce.
Students Impacted
- 10 seniors from Wabasso High School have participated in the Intro to Diesel Mechanics course.
- Students gained valuable experience and career insights through hands-on training at Kibble Equipment.
Partners
- Wabasso High School
- Kibble Equipment
- SWWC Service Cooperative (providing administrative and program support)
